Awaiting the details, but there is no scenario in which Saudi enrichment of uranium is a good idea. And if the deal is allowing it without strict IAEA safeguards, the Trump administration is effectively abandoning commitment to the norms of the non-proliferation regime. news.sky.com/story/us-sig...

I cannot agree with the recommendation of a European force going into #Ukraine before a ceasefire here. It would not be a serious fighting force, would become a target for Russian attack without any real capacity to fight back, and would not miraculously increase…. economist.com/by-invitatio...

This is obviously appalling. But the costs of imposing sanctions need to be borne equally by all members collectively. A costs lie where they fall approach will always be exposed to this. www.ft.com/content/fe52... Athens blocks new EU sanctions on Russia to shield Greek shipping company
